    The molar conductivity of a\[0.5\frac{mol}{d{{m}^{3}}}\]solution of \[AgN{{O}_{3}}\]with electrolytic conductivity of \[5.76\times {{10}^{-3}}S\text{ }c{{m}^{-1}}at\text{ }298K\]

    A)  \[2.88\text{ }Sc{{m}^{2}}/mol\]         

    B)  \[11.52\text{ }Sc{{m}^{2}}/mol\]

    C)  \[0.086\text{ }Sc{{m}^{2}}/mol\]       

    D)  \[28.8\text{ }Sc{{m}^{2}}/mol\]

    Correct Answer: B

    Solution :

    \[{{\Lambda }_{m}}=\frac{k\times 100}{m}=\frac{5.76\times {{1}^{-3}}\times 1000}{0.5}\] \[=11.52\,Sc{{m}^{2}}/mol\]
